lamp
- Museum number
- 1814,0704.90
- Description
-
Mould-made pottery lamp with a long voluted rounded-tipped nozzle, a narrow flat shoulder and an inward-sloping moulded rim. Between the nozzle volutes is a decorative feature in relief. At the edge of the rim is an air-hole. At the rear is a pierced handle with a triangular ornament above, decorated on the face with an acanthus palmette. The discus is decorated with a frieze of military equipment. The filling-hole is surrounded by concentric mouldings. The lamp stands on a base-ring. Covered with a finger-marked orange-brown slip.
- Production date
- 30-70 (circa)
